Where is Comoglia?
Where is Comoglia located?
Comoglia, Ayacucho, Peru (approx. -14.51667°, -74.76667°)
Where is Comoglia on the map?
Comoglia - Piedralojo
Comoglia - Hotel LBaron Jockey Plaza Mall
Comoglia - Hotel Agustos Urubamba
Comoglia - National Sports Village
Comoglia - Concepcion
{"latitude":-14.51667,"longitude":-74.76667,"title":"Comoglia"}